State Opposition meets CAF

 

Representatives from the Chinese Australian Forum and other Chinese community groups met with Leader of the State Opposition Barry O’Farrell and Shadow Minister for Citizenship Anthony Roberts at NSW Parliament House today.

The meeting was held informally and was an opportunity for community leaders to meet the NSW Liberal leader and some of his team.

The State Opposition had met with the leaders of the Italian community the previous week.

CAF President Tony Pang led a contingent of six strong to Macquarie Street and was positive about the meeting.

“The Chinese Australian Forum is a non-partisan organization; we have dialogue with Government but we also have dialogue with the Opposition,” Mr Pang said.

“Our main aim is for our voice to be heard; the Chinese community have issues which need to be discussed.”

Mr Pang said he hoped at the next opportunity there would be more of a chance to discuss issues such as racial discrimination of Asian children at schools in NSW.
